Job Overview To provide a toolmaking service in the manufacture of new tools and the repair / renovation of old tools. To work to very close tolerances and have the ability to understand engineering drawings in order to carry out toolmaking functions. To work as a member of a team and provide technical advice and training to the toolmakers. Job Requirements To manufacture new tools, repair and renovate old tools and produce samples / prototypes to the required accuracy and quality. To have the ability to handle various tasks simultaneously and be able to adapt to changing priorities and urgencies as they arise. To plan jobs through various stages of manufacture deciding the correct machinery and processes to be used in order to achieve the stated accuracy and quality. To operate machines and carry out all other activities in a safe and responsible manner and maintain a clean and tidy environment within the department. To achieve tasks within the set time in order to meet departmental targets. To assist in the training of other toolmakers, new employees and apprentices. To carry out any other reasonable tasks as may be requested from time to time by the Tooling Manager or the Engineering Manager. To ensure that all tooling related activities are carried out in accordance with the appropriate company procedures. To observe Heath and Safety regulations as laid down in company procedures and Government legislation. What your background should look like Good general education required with numeracy and perception essential. Must have completed an apprenticeship and be capable of grinding, turning, milling, and spark eroding on conventional and CNC machinery. Experience in injection moulding processes and Electrical Discharge Machining (EDM) is essential. Candidates must be able to work to very fine tolerances and confidently read and interpret engineering drawings.
